Sony Xperia E dual Announced

Posted on Dec 5 2012 - 7:28pm by Olawale Daniel

For all of those, who are die-hard fan of Sony Xperia smartphones, here is a good news for you. A new smartphone under this series has been announced by Sony today. Sony Xperia E dual is the device I am talking about. The smartphone is expected to hit the stores in the first quarter of 2013. If we go with the Sony’s announcement, then the unique feature that stands this smartphone out of the crowd is, the HD voice feature, which will give a perfect clear voice quality during the voice calls. Of course, from the name of this smartphone, it’s clear that it’s dual SIM smartphone. Sony Xperia E Dual Features

Sony-Xperia-E-dual

 

Network

This is a 3G smartphone and similar to the Sony Xperia Tipo, that was released earlier this year, Sony Xperia E Dual is dual SIM smartphone.

Come on, your smartphone is meant to add more stars in your personality. Talking about the Sony Xperia E Dual, it has  got the dimensions of 113.5 x 61.8 x 11 mm and weighs only 115.7 g. Lightweight smartphone, so quite easy to carry along with you.

Display

Sony Xperia E Dual has 3.5 inches TFT capacitive touchscreen in it. The multitouch feature is also supported by the screen and has got the Scratch-resistant glass protection.

Processor 

Speed is what everyone demands to be there in his/her smartphone and you get good processing speed in the Sony Xperia E Dual with the 1 GHz Cortex-A5 processor in it. Qualcomm MSM7227A Snapdragon is the chipset. Operating System  

Just like the other smartphones launched under the Xperia series, this one is also based on Android Operating System and Ice Cream Sandwich is the version that you get in it. Just wait for the release of this smartphone, a no. of custom ROMs will it the doors.

Camera 

Sony Xperia E Dual is a dual camera smartphone and comes with 3.15 MP, 2048×1536 pixels, primary camera with Ge-Tagging. The secondary camera is VGA and you can make video calls using it, over the 3G network.

Memory 

4 GB (2 GB user available), 512 MB RAM is the memory that Sony Xperia E Dual has in it. As the smartphones have become portable computers for many users, they use to carry thousands of songs and a bunch of movies in their smartphone. For such users, 4GB may not be sufficient. But the expandable memory of 32GB makes it good for such advanced users as well.

Battery 

With the 1530 mAh battery in it, Sony Xperia E Dual gives a talk time of Up to 6 h 12 min (2G) / Up to 6 h 18 min (3G). and stand-by time of Up to 530 h (2G) / Up to 530 h (3G).

Release Date      

This is expected to hit the markets anytime during the first quarter of 2013.
